The Investiture Ceremony for the University Student Council of CHRIST (Deemed to be University) for the academic year 2024-2025, held on April 10, 2024, marked a significant transition of leadership. The event began with a formal procession led by university dignitaries, including the Vice Chancellor and Registrar, followed by the symbolic lighting of the lamp. A welcome address set the tone for the ceremony, after which the outgoing Student Council's annual report was presented, showcasing their key initiatives such as organizing educational fairs, addressing student concerns, and fostering communication between students and the university administration. The Vice Chancellor's speech emphasized the importance of student leadership in shaping the university 10 and society at large, encouraging the newly elected council to embrace their roles.
A key moment in the ceremony was the formal handover of responsibilities from the outgoing to the incoming council members, marked by a symbolic flag transfer. The newly elected representatives from various schools and departments took the stage, and the council members took an oath to uphold their responsibilities. A reflection speech by a council representative highlighted the personal and professional growth that comes with leadership, resonating with the audience. The event concluded with a vote of thanks and the singing of the University Anthem, leaving attendees with a sense of unity and pride, as the new council prepared to lead the student body with dedication and service.
